Practical Pairing Strategies for Campaign Templates
No font works in isolation, and knowing how to pair Rotarry Semi Geometric Font is key to unlocking its full potential. Because it has a distinct geometric personality, it pairs exceptionally well with cleaner, neutral sans serif fonts for body copy. I recommend using a simple, highly readable sans serif for longer paragraphs or email newsletters, letting Rotarry take center stage for headlines and subheads. Alternatively, pairing it with a modern script font can create a trendy, balanced contrast for inspirational quotes or lifestyle branding. However, caution is advised: avoid pairing it with other heavy geometric fonts, as this can create visual competition. For website design and landing page headers, Rotarry serves as an excellent primary typeface, while a lightweight sans serif handles the supporting text. This combination ensures that your content is not only visually appealing but also accessible and easy to digest. By establishing these pairing rules early in your design system, you create a scalable template pack that keeps your brand looking professional and consistent across all touchpoints.
Best Use Cases and Limitations for Marketers
While Rotarry Semi Geometric Font is incredibly versatile, it is not a one-size-fits-all solution. It excels in short headlines, callouts, logo-style text, and decorative titles where impact is paramount. It is ideal for seasonal sale graphics, product teasers, and Pinterest pins where visual appeal drives clicks. However, it is less suitable for long-form body copy or dense informational pages. The geometric nature of the letters, while stylish, can cause eye fatigue if used for extended reading sessions. Similarly, for formal corporate communications or legal documents, a more traditional serif or humanist sans serif might convey the necessary gravity better. Understanding these limitations allows marketers to deploy the font strategically. Use it to grab attention, highlight key offers, and reinforce brand recognition in visual-heavy contexts.
